iCloud creates a data set in Outlook but I can't get it to actually sync with the normal outlook database. This is important because I have a third party Windows PIM used by my company for calendaring and contacts database. The PIM syncs well with outlook, and by sync I mean it exchanges data with the normal, default outlook data set, something I have not been able to figure out how to get the iCloud data set in Outlook to do. As a result my company syncs data to the normal outlook data set, but no changes are made from it to the iCloud data set in outlook. Likewise, when I make changes on my iPhone, the changes are made to iCloud which are made to the iCloud data set in outlook, but they do not transfer to the normal outlook data set.
